在web開發(fā)中,經常需要將JS文件與CSS文件進行關聯(lián),以實現(xiàn)一些特定的功能或者樣式效果,如何在外部JS文件中引入CSS文件呢?
我們需要明確的是,JS文件與CSS文件是兩種完全不同的文件格式,它們分別負責不同的任務,JS文件主要用于實現(xiàn)網頁的交互功能,而CSS文件則用于定義網頁的樣式,我們不能直接將JS文件與CSS文件進行轉換或者合并。
如何在JS文件中使用CSS文件呢?一種常見的方法是使用import語句將CSS文件導入到JS文件中,我們可以這樣寫:
import 'path/to/your/css/file.css';
上述代碼會將指定路徑下的CSS文件導入到當前的JS文件中,這樣,我們就可以在JS中使用CSS文件定義的樣式了。
還有一種方法是使用link標簽將CSS文件鏈接到HTML文檔中,然后在JS中通過操作DOM來應用樣式。
<link rel="stylesheet" href="path/to/your/css/file.css">
上述代碼會將CSS文件鏈接到HTML文檔中,我們可以在JS中使用以下代碼來應用樣式:
var styleSheet = document.createElement('style'); styleSheet.type = 'text/css'; styleSheet.innerHTML = 'path/to/your/css/file.css'; // 假設這是你的CSS文件內容 document.head.appendChild(styleSheet);
上述代碼會在JS中創(chuàng)建一個新的style元素,并將其內容設置為CSS文件的內容,我們可以使用document.head.appendChild()方法將其添加到HTML文檔的head部分,這樣,我們就可以在JS中應用CSS文件定義的樣式了。
雖然JS和CSS是兩種不同的文件格式,但我們可以通過上述方法將它們進行關聯(lián)和使用,希望這篇文章能幫助你更好地理解和使用JS和CSS文件。